As for your A/C motor, that's the fan motor in the condensing unit outside.
75 bucks seems about right for those 1/3hp GE or AO Smith motors.
Those fan motors are common to go. They have to deal with alot of crap outside through the years. They're sealed too, so heat runs high in them.
